  • What is the cheapest day to fly to Louisiana?

    Based on KAYAK data, the cheapest day to fly to Louisiana is Tuesday where round-trip tickets can be as cheap as $418. On the other hand, the most expensive day to fly is Saturday, where round-trip prices are $592 on average.

  • What is the cheapest time of day to fly to Louisiana?

    The cheapest time of day to fly to Louisiana is generally at night, when round-trip flights cost $296 on average. On average, there is no price difference when choosing to fly in the morning or the evening on this flight route. The most expensive time of day to fly to Louisiana is generally in the evening, which is peak travel time and where the average cost of a ticket is $485.

  • What is the cheapest month to fly from Orange County to Louisiana?

    The cheapest month for flights from Orange County to Louisiana is February, when tickets cost $313 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are September and April,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is $934 and $563 respectively.

  • How far in advance should I book a flight from Orange County to Louisiana?

    To get a below average price on the flight from Orange County to Louisiana, you should book around 3 weeks before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 7 weeks before departure.

  • How long is the flight to Louisiana?

    An average nonstop flight from Orange County to Louisiana takes 9h 00m, covering a distance of 1524 miles. The shortest route is Santa Ana (SNA) to Lafayette (LFT) with an average flight time of 5h 18m.

  • What are the most popular destinations in Louisiana?

    Based on KAYAK flight searches, the most popular destination is New Orleans (80% of total searches to Louisiana). The next most popular destinations are Baton Rouge (15%) and Shreveport (2%). Searches for flights to Monroe (1%), to Alexandria (1%) and to Lafayette (0%) are also popular.
